Strength of the geomagnetic field in the Cretaceous Normal Superchron: New data from submarine basaltic glass of the Troodos Ophiolite (Dataset)
Lisa Tauxe | Hubert Staudigel
Magnetics Information Consortium (MagIC)
(2022)
Paleomagnetic, rock magnetic, or geomagnetic data found in the MagIC data repository from a paper titled: Strength of the geomagnetic field in the Cretaceous Normal Superchron: New data from submarine basaltic glass of the Troodos Ophiolite
